UP NEET UG-2026: Revised schedule of second phase counseling released, choice filling from September 21


Lucknow, 20 September. Under the leadership of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ath, in the direction of expanding medical education in Uttar Pradesh and conducting the admission process in medical education transparently and as per the prescribed rules, the revised schedule of the second phase of online counseling of UP NEET UG-2026 has been released. According to the program released by the Directorate General of Medical Education and Training, Uttar Pradesh, the process of second phase counseling for admission to the state quota seats of MBBS/BDS course conducted in the state and private sector medical and dental colleges and medical universities of the state will proceed as per the scheduled schedule. Notification related to second phase counseling is also available on the official UP NEET portal.

According to the revised schedule, the merit list of the second phase will be released on September 21, 2026. After this, candidates will be able to do online choice filling from 2 pm on September 21 to 11 am on September 24. The seat allotment result will be released on September 25. Candidates allotted seats will be able to complete the admission process by downloading the allotment letter from September 26 to October 1, 2026. The Directorate General has clarified that the allotment of seats in the second phase will be done on the basis of the merit list of the second phase. The pre-determined terms and conditions for counseling will remain applicable.

Relief to students taking admission in the first phase

It has been said in the guidelines of the government that the admission of the candidates who have taken admission in government and private sector medical colleges/medical universities through the first phase of counselling, will remain the same. This has brought great relief to the candidates who took admission in the first phase. The government has also made it clear that keeping in mind the cases pending in Allahabad High Court and Supreme Court, further action will be taken as per the related decisions in the cases related to special reservation system in 4 government medical colleges.
